3. Influencers are authentic
When dealing with influencers, brand names should companion with those who really appreciate the products and services they advertise. This credibility is what builds brand depend on and helps establish loyal follower areas.
When assessing an influencer's credibility, brands need to consider their communications with followers and their total tone of voice. Try to find consistency throughout platforms and for any type of discrepancies in metrics that might indicate filled with air fan numbers or fake involvement.
Authenticity is crucial when it concerns an effective campaign, and it's specifically essential for performance advertising and marketing, as influencer material intensified by paid ads can deliver quantifiable results such as web site traffic or conversions. The secret is to find an equilibrium between data-driven devices and hand-operated analysis that will certainly assist you recognize the most genuine influencers for your campaign. This makes certain that your message is reaching and reverberating with the right target market, leading to positive organization results.
4. Influencers matter
As a result of their influence, influencers can intensify brand understanding and drive traffic. This makes them especially reliable for performance-based advertising brands that wish to get to a particular target market, whether to release a new item or emphasize core values.
Influencers have the ability to give innovative web content that engages their followers and reverberates with the brand name's message. Their posts commonly include a call to activity that encourages followers to check out the brand name website or store, download and install an app, or purchase. This can be tracked making use of one-of-a-kind web links or other tracking methods, which makes influencer material an efficient efficiency advertising and marketing network.
Picking the right influencers is key to guaranteeing that their material resonates with your target market. It is very important to take into consideration the influencer's importance and credibility, along with their fan dimension and group. This details will certainly aid you pick an influencer whose content and audience align with your brand's goals and specific niche. For instance, if your brand name markets fitness gear, working with an influencer who is known for her workout routines and health ideas will certainly be a lot more appropriate than a fashion blog writer with a big following.
